[5], Treacher appeared in bit-part television roles several times during the 1970s, including in the police drama The Sweeney episode "Selected Target", as a sailor in the Dad's Army episode "Menace from the Deep" and in 1975 as Arnold in an episode of the comedy series Bless This House entitled "The Phantom Pools Winner". Wayne Static Height, Treacher is married to the Australian actress Katherine Kessey and they have two children: Jamie, who is also an actor, and Sophie, a production assistant. He said the stress of a gruelling schedule working long hours on the show was affecting his health and that doctors told him that if he did not leave the job soon and relax, it would kill him. The character faced plenty of drama throughout his years in Albert Square, including false imprisonment, a scandalous affair and a mental breakdown, with Arthur eventually dying of a brain haemorrhage in 1996.
